6. Massey Creek Culvert Reconstruction
Beginning as early as February 2019 and lasting for approximately six (6) months ,
crews will be reconstructing the Massey Creek Culvert in close proximity to
Rosemount Drive.
Preparatory work includes dewatering of wells and deep excavation. Crews will be
excavating nine and half (9.5) meters deep and replacing the storm water culvert
What to expect:
• A minimum of one lane of traffic in each directions.
• Traffic will be shifted to the north.
• Temporary bus platforms will be provided.

11. Current Traffic Staging at Kennedy Road and Eglinton
Intersection
The current traffic configuration at Kennedy Station was implemented January 26,2019. This
phase is expected to last until the end of May 2019.
• The north-south crosswalk on the west side
of Kennedy Road and Eglinton Avenue East
intersection will be closed for the duration of
this stage.
• The crosswalks on the north, south, and east
side of the intersection will remain open for
the duration of this stage.
• Temporary sidewalk access to Kennedy
Station only located at the south side of
Kennedy Road, pedestrians will need to cross
to north side to continue on Eglinton Avenue
East.
• A minimum of two lanes of traffic in each
direction on Eglinton Avenue East will be
maintained.
• One through lane southbound traffic on
Kennedy Road will be maintained.
• Left turn restrictions westbound at Ionview
Road and Eglinton Avenue East.
• New traffic signals will be installed 160m
east of Kennedy Road and Eglinton Avenue
East
